This intricate process, often aided by sophisticated tools, can help you navigate towards a healthier lifestyle.Body mass index (BMI), a widely used metric, provides a starting point for evaluating weight status. It's a relatively simple calculation that uses height and weight to derive a numerical representation of body composition. However, it has limitations. It doesn't distinguish between muscle mass and fat mass, crucial components of overall health. An athlete, for example, might have a high BMI due to significant muscle mass, yet be within a healthy range of body fat. This highlights the need for a more nuanced approach.
Body fat estimator tools, on the other hand, aim to address these limitations. Using various methods, these estimators provide a more comprehensive understanding of your body composition, going beyond the simple BMI. They consider factors like age, gender, and activity levels. Modern tools, like those developed by the NHLBI, utilize advanced algorithms and even biometric imaging to give a more complete picture.

Understanding the Fundamentals of Body Fat Estimators
Body fat estimators are tools designed to determine the percentage of body fat an individual possesses relative to their total body mass. They work on various principles, utilizing different technologies to achieve this measurement. The most common methods include:
